Firebase软件包和插件破坏颤振应用程序
我在应用程序中使用Firebase软件包时遇到了严重问题。现在在iOS上,我的应用程序将无法编译。我想它是从我更新Xcode开始的,但不知道为什么会出现问题。我已经坚持了一个多星期了 导致问题的两个包是:Firebase软件包和插件破坏颤振应用程序,firebase,flutter,google-cloud-firestore,firebase-cloud-messaging,google-cloud-functions,Firebase,Flutter,Google Cloud Firestore,Firebase Cloud Messaging,Google Cloud Functions,我在应用程序中使用Firebase软件包时遇到了严重问题。现在在iOS上,我的应用程序将无法编译。我想它是从我更新Xcode开始的,但不知道为什么会出现问题。我已经坚持了一个多星期了 导致问题的两个包是: firebase_存储^3.0.6 cloud_firestore 0.12.9+4 其他Firebase软件包都不会导致问题 firebase_核心:^0.4.0+9 firebase_认证:^0.14.0+5 firebase_消息:^5.1.6 firebase_动态链接:^0.5
- firebase_存储^3.0.6
- cloud_firestore 0.12.9+4
- firebase_核心:^0.4.0+9
- firebase_认证:^0.14.0+5
- firebase_消息:^5.1.6
- firebase_动态链接:^0.5.0+1
- 云计算功能:^0.4.1+1
Launching lib/main.dart on iPhone 7 in debug mode... Xcode build done.
103.6s Failed to build iOS app Error output from Xcode build: ↳
2019-10-01 05:54:27.049 xcodebuild[80532:1543780] DTDeviceKit: deviceType from 6aa0c9719a85c174869a09656237b42f23701a91 was NULL
2019-10-01 05:54:27.192 xcodebuild[80532:1543775] DTDeviceKit: deviceType from 6aa0c9719a85c174869a09656237b42f23701a91 was NULL
2019-10-01 05:54:27.643 xcodebuild[80532:1543780] DTDeviceKit: deviceType from 023ad015ab9ce7b62b0a4e86af10805b3ef8fdb4 was NULL
2019-10-01 05:54:28.935 xcodebuild[80532:1543771] [MT] DTDeviceKit: deviceType from 023ad015ab9ce7b62b0a4e86af10805b3ef8fdb4 was NULL
2019-10-01 05:54:28.944 xcodebuild[80532:1543771] [MT] DTDeviceKit: deviceType from 023ad015ab9ce7b62b0a4e86af10805b3ef8fdb4 was NULL
2019-10-01 05:54:28.951 xcodebuild[80532:1543771] [MT] DTDeviceKit: deviceType from 023ad015ab9ce7b62b0a4e86af10805b3ef8fdb4 was NULL
** BUILD FAILED ** Xcode's output: ↳
/Users/earyzhe/dev/FlutterProjects/Mini exercises/Firebase Projects/firebase_compile_test/ios/Pods/Protobuf/objectivec/google/protobuf/Wrappers.pbobjc.m:17:10: warning: non-portable path to file '<protobuf/Wrappers.pbobjc.h>'; specified path differs in case from file name on disk [-Wnonportable-include-path]
#import <Protobuf/Wrappers.pbobjc.h>
^~~~~~~~~~~~~~~~~~~~~~~~~~~~
<protobuf/Wrappers.pbobjc.h>
1 warning generated.
/Users/earyzhe/dev/FlutterProjects/Mini exercises/Firebase Projects/firebase_compile_test/ios/Pods/Protobuf/objectivec/google/protobuf/Type.pbobjc.m:19:10: warning: non-portable path to file '<protobuf/Type.pbobjc.h>'; specified path differs in case from file name on disk [-Wnonportable-include-path]
#import <Protobuf/Type.pbobjc.h>
^~~~~~~~~~~~~~~~~~~~~~~~
<protobuf/Type.pbobjc.h>
/Users/earyzhe/dev/FlutterProjects/Mini exercises/Firebase Projects/firebase_compile_test/ios/Pods/Protobuf/objectivec/google/protobuf/Type.pbobjc.m:20:10: warning: non-portable path to file '<protobuf/Any.pbobjc.h>'; specified path differs in case from file name on disk [-Wnonportable-include-path]
#import <Protobuf/Any.pbobjc.h>
^~~~~~~~~~~~~~~~~~~~~~~
<protobuf/Any.pbobjc.h>
/Users/earyzhe/dev/FlutterProjects/Mini exercises/Firebase Projects/firebase_compile_test/ios/Pods/Protobuf/objectivec/google/protobuf/Type.pbobjc.m:21:10: warning: non-portable path to file '<protobuf/SourceContext.pbobjc.h>'; specified path differs in case from file name on disk [-Wnonportable-include-path]
#import <Protobuf/SourceContext.pbobjc.h>
^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
<protobuf/SourceContext.pbobjc.h>
3 warnings generated.
/Users/earyzhe/dev/FlutterProjects/Mini exercises/Firebase Projects/firebase_compile_test/ios/Pods/Protobuf/objectivec/google/protobuf/Timestamp.pbobjc.m:17:10: warning: non-portable path to file '<protobuf/Timestamp.pbobjc.h>'; specified path differs in case from file name on disk [-Wnonportable-include-path]
在调试模式下在iPhone 7上启动lib/main.dart。。。Xcode构建完成。
103.6s无法从Xcode生成生成iOS应用程序错误输出:↳
2019-10-01 05:54:27.049 xcodebuild[80532:1543780]数据设备套件:6AA0C9719A85C174869A096566237B42F237001A91中的设备类型为空
2019-10-01 05:54:27.192 xcodebuild[80532:1543775]数据设备套件:6AA0C9719A85C174869A096566237B42F237001A91中的设备类型为空
2019-10-01 05:54:27.643 xcodebuild[80532:1543780]数据设备套件:023ad015ab9ce7b62b0a4e86af10805b3ef8fdb4中的设备类型为空
2019-10-01 05:54:28.935 xcodebuild[80532:1543771][MT]DTDeviceKit:023ad015ab9ce7b62b0a4e86af10805b3ef8fdb4中的设备类型为空
2019-10-01 05:54:28.944 xcodebuild[80532:1543771][MT]DTDeviceKit:023ad015ab9ce7b62b0a4e86af10805b3ef8fdb4中的设备类型为空
2019-10-01 05:54:28.951 xcodebuild[80532:1543771][MT]DTDeviceKit:023ad015ab9ce7b62b0a4e86af10805b3ef8fdb4中的设备类型为空
**生成失败**Xcode的输出:↳
/Users/earyzhe/dev/flatterprojects/Mini exercises/Firebase Projects/Firebase_compile_test/ios/Pods/Protobuf/objectivec/google/Protobuf/Wrappers.pbobjc.m:17:10:警告:文件“”的非可移植路径;指定的路径在大小写上与磁盘上的文件名不同[-Wnonportable include path]
#进口
^~~~~~~~~~~~~~~~~~~~~~~~~~~~
生成1个警告。
/Users/earyzhe/dev/flatterprojects/Mini exercises/Firebase Projects/Firebase_compile_test/ios/Pods/Protobuf/objectivec/google/Protobuf/Type.pbobjc.m:19:10:警告:文件“”的非可移植路径;指定的路径在大小写上与磁盘上的文件名不同[-Wnonportable include path]
#进口
^~~~~~~~~~~~~~~~~~~~~~~~
/Users/earyzhe/dev/platterprojects/Mini exercises/Firebase Projects/Firebase_compile_test/ios/Pods/Protobuf/objectivec/google/Protobuf/Type.pbobjc.m:20:10:警告:文件“”的非可移植路径;指定的路径在大小写上与磁盘上的文件名不同[-Wnonportable include path]
#进口
^~~~~~~~~~~~~~~~~~~~~~~
/Users/earyzhe/dev/flatterprojects/Mini exercises/Firebase Projects/Firebase_compile_test/ios/Pods/Protobuf/objectivec/google/Protobuf/Type.pbobjc.m:21:10:警告:文件“”的非可移植路径;指定的路径在大小写上与磁盘上的文件名不同[-Wnonportable include path]
#进口
^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
生成3个警告。
/Users/earyzhe/dev/flatterprojects/Mini exercises/Firebase Projects/Firebase_compile_test/ios/Pods/Protobuf/objectivec/google/Protobuf/Timestamp.pbobjc.m:17:10:警告:文件“”的非可移植路径;指定的路径在大小写上与磁盘上的文件名不同[-Wnonportable include path]
事实上,这种情况还会持续100行左右,基本上重复同样的内容。
我非常感谢您的帮助,因为这会阻止产品发布,并且在任何地方都找不到解决方案 尝试不指定版本号,只需输入任何